On February 12, Li Xiang, CEO of Li Auto, made a special trip to Haiyan County in Zhejiang Province to host a dinner for Yao Dongquan—a heroic Li Auto owner who had rescued a woman from jumping off a bridge—and his family. Li presented Yao with an exclusive benefits card entitling him to exchange his current Li Auto vehicle for any model currently on sale, free of charge, for the next three years. Li Auto will cover all related costs, except for personal income tax and insurance premiums. The benefit is valid until February 11, 2029. On January 27, Yao Dongquan spotted a woman attempting to jump from Xitang Bridge in Haiyan. He immediately pulled over and rescued her within 20 seconds. For his bravery, local police awarded him the title “Guardian of the Bridge.” Earlier, Li Xiang had shared the rescue video on Weibo and publicly promised to treat Yao to a meal—a pledge he has now fulfilled. Yao’s license plate, Zhe FFJ3808, has since become a symbol of warmth and kindness due to this heroic act.
